FactoryBean是一个接口,创建对象的过程使用了工厂模式。
一、基本使用让Spring容器通过FactoryBean来实现对象的创建。
???? 创建FactoryBean案例
其实这里就相当于在配置文件里创建了一个bean标签。
???? 需要加载的类
???? 启动类里面创建方法加载Bean
二、高级使用让Spring容器通过FactoryBean创建指定接口的动态代理对象。
创建FactoryBean,可以生成任意接口的动态代理对象
???? 创建一个接口
???? 创建一个FactoryBean实现类
可以通过传入接口的全类名,创建动态代理对象。
???? 启动类里面创建方法加载Bean
到此这篇关于Spring详细讲解FactoryBean接口的使用的文章就介绍到这了,更多相关Spring FactoryBean内容请搜索七叶笔记以前的文章或继续浏览下面的相关文章希望大家以后多多支持七叶笔记!